| Item | Description |
|---|---|
| Material | Copper (C11000, C10100, C10200 or per request) |
| Process | CNC Milling / CNC Turning |
| Surface Finish | As-machined / Polished |
| Tolerance | ±0.02 mm or per drawing |
| Surface Roughness | Ra 0.8–1.6 μm |
| Size | Per Customer Drawing |
| Drawing Format | PDF / DWG / STEP / IGS |
| Production Volume | Prototype to Medium Batch |
| Inspection | 100% Inspection / Sampling Inspection |

Q: Why use pure copper for precision CNC machining?
High-performance precision components benefit from pure copper's electrical and thermal conductivity. Its machinability permits complicated shapes with correct procedures.
Q: Which applications employ precise copper parts?
Connectors, heat sinks, contacts, and precision electronic components are common uses. Any system that needs good conductivity benefits from copper.
Q: Can copper machining be precise?
Yes, optimised cutting settings provide tight tolerances and exquisite surface finishes. Our production controls cater for copper's softness for dimensional accuracy.
